Implement node logging into Zookeeper

Adds the ability to send node daemon logs to Zookeeper to facilitate a
command like "pvc node log", similar to "pvc vm log". Each node stores
its logs in a separate tree under "/logs" which can then be combined or
queried. By default, set by config, only 2000 lines are kept.
